		<description>Great post, I&#039;d only add email marketing to that mix.  Sign up to an Email Service Provider (ESP, not to be confused with an Internet Service Provider that give you your email address) like VerticalResponse, and gently send high value emails to your list.  Make sure the content is valuable (webinar invites, whitepapers, case studies, offers), and don&#039;t abuse it by sending them one a week.</description>
